Our client is seeking a strategic but hands-on supply chain leader who blends engineering knowledge with global sourcing and supplier management expertise, particularly in Asia/China commodities. The ideal candidate can balance cost savings with quality, supplier performance, and innovation. This is a specialized, senior individual contributor role focused on commodity management in mechatronics, electronics, or vision modules.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ead commodity management for a specialized technology area (Mechatronics, Electronics, or Vision) globally.
- Develop and maintain a deep supplier network in Asia/China evaluate suppliers using QLTC methodology (Quality, Logistics, Technology, Cost).
- Draft, negotiate, and manage supplier contracts independently, ensuring alignment with company strategy.
- Collaborate cross-functionally with R&D, Operations, Product, and Quality teams to ensure supplier capability aligns with product requirements.
- Conduct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) analysis, develop business cases, and propose strategic sourcing decisions to senior management.
- Monitor and improve supplier performance via KPIs, scorecards, and corrective action plans.
- Maintain up-to-date supply market intelligence and recommend improvements for cost, quality, and delivery.
- Utilize SAP/R3 for supplier, contract, and procurement data management extract insights for analysis and decision-making.
- Support sourcing strategy execution with analysis, statistics, and monitoring of defined KPIs.
- Occasionally travel to supplier locations in China, Malaysia, or Europe as required.
